Ledley King injury update: Fracture is minor

| Comments | TrackBacks
Share |

Ledley King, Spurs captain and England defender may make it to the World Cup after all. He has a stress fracture of his metatarsal but it appears that it is not a severe one. Sven Goran Erickson has till May 15th to submit his roster of 23 players and King might be able to rehab his foot by then. But this England defense is having problems with injuries. Sol Campbell out with a broken nose that will be managed surgically. Ashley Cole is still not back from the metatarsal fracture sustained three months ago.
